The Japanese Bread mechanical puzzle is made of 12 non-identical, wooden pieces. The main challenge here lies both in releasing the puzzle pieces and putting them back together, making two challenges in one! There is a precise set of steps that must be followed in order for the pieces to lock back together into the loaf shape. The puzzle components are precision-cut to form smooth curves and a compact, bread loaf shape that is comforting to behold and delightful to display once solved.
